The long-awaited return to live conferences has allowed us to finally present our deserved 2020 Military Simulation and Training Magazine Award winners with their prizes.

Halldale President and CEO Andy Smith, along with Halldale Group Editor Marty Kauchak, were at I/ITSEC 2021 to hand out the trophies to the deserved recipients. You can find a list of all the 2020 award winners here.

MS&T’s Industry Simulation & Training Awards is an annual program that recognizes excellence in the international defense community. The program showcases the people, products, processes, and organizations that provide exceptional value to our military clients.

For each of the six award categories, a panel of MS&T editors reviewed all nominations submitted by company representatives. The panel selected the top three finalists for each category, and MS&T invited all subscribers to vote and select the 2020 award winners.

We are delighted to announce that the awards will be back for 2022.


Andy Smith presents CAE with the prize for Outstanding Training System Integration Project for its NATO Flying Training in Canada (NFTC) program.

Marty Kauchakpresents Ryan Aerospace with its Small Business Of The Year prize.

Tristan Cotter, GM Americas at Varjo, accepts the Outstanding Innovative Product award from MS&T Editor Rick Adams, FRAes.

Andy Smith hands over the Outstanding Service and Support Programprize to CAE for its work on the Royal Australian Air Force (RAAF) Hawk Mk127 Lead-In Fighter Training
